About
Dr. Raelyn Williams has a Ph.D. in psychology. Her focus has been research and applied psychology. She has published a dissertation on the experiences of recurring dreams in the adult dreamer population. She also completed a quantitative study on meditation practices in her undergraduate degree. During her education Dr. Williams has prepared a variety of studies that were both qualitative and quantitative. Her understanding of methodologies is extensive. She is skilled and practiced at preparing research methodologies to answer all types of psychological questions. Dr. Williams has a unique viewpoint that allows her to look at data in ways others may not allowing her to come to conclusions that may not be easily apparent. Dr. Williams has a wealth of knowledge in all types of Psychology. She has studied Cognitive, Cultural, Social, Neuropsychology, Humanistic, Behavioral, Psychoanalytic, Positive, and Transpersonal Psychology. She can use the knowledge obtained in her education to draw conclusions in research. She also has vast knowledge in both qualitative and quantitative analysis including statistics.
